And videos filmed in low light, as well as slow motion videos will certainly go wobbly in bare GoPro videography. Only with the assistance of a fast speed, the image will look smooth under the hypersmooth mode. Especially, if you are using the earlier version of GoPro, it would happen more easily since the stabilization ability is not so well.Įven if you are using the new GoPro HERO11 Black, HERO10 Black or GoPro Max, shaky footage is inevitable - though the 5K support in a GoPro does offer more area to be used for the algorithm to stabilization by cropping.ĤK videos take on more risk, because the built-in video stabilization in a GoPro camera is useless in many situations at 2160p, such as 4K at high frame rate like and and 360 mode.īesides, digital stabilization on the GoPro is extremely shutter speed hungry. GoPro videos are more likely to jerk and shake because most GoProers shoot videos in movement or sports like during swimming, surfing, hiking, cycling, mountaineering and skiing.
